Output 216c69f3ea6558480b6a73d159af275db6bb5792d80b412b30120b480b317345:3

value
369714856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735d4de855597997b21588cc78ca2db696be1c5d OP_EQUAL
address
3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
transaction
216c69f3ea6558480b6a73d159af275db6bb5792d80b412b30120b480b317345
confirmations
424972
spent
true